Output e725582f168d77ff948429eda171a1160f4fc6092f43048fa6bb4addab982865:3

value
780000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681d6209eb6cef2cce64b25610a270ec3fcd9885 OP_EQUAL
address
3BBXQ4LAWPMLCix1jETtgqPnmogFgBAzZy
transaction
e725582f168d77ff948429eda171a1160f4fc6092f43048fa6bb4addab982865
spent
true